COLLEGE ROUNDUP : Arizona Beats Titans in 13th Inning

Share

George Arias hit a two-run home run in the bottom of the 13th as Arizona beat Cal State Fullerton, 13-12, in a nonconference baseball game Saturday in Tucson.

The Titans (30-14) had scored in the top of the inning before Arizona (30-20) rallied for its fourth consecutive victory.

Fullerton held an 11-6 lead going into the bottom of the eighth, but Jason Thompson hit a grand slam to cut the lead to 11-10. Todd Landry hit a home run in the ninth for the Wildcats to force extra innings.

Dante Powell, Adam Millan, Jim Betzsold and Jeremy Carr had home runs for Fullerton.

Arizona won Friday, 11-9. The teams conclude the three-game series at 1 p.m. today.

In another nonconference baseball game:

Chapman 10, Grand Canyon 8--Visiting Chapman rallied for three runs in the ninth inning to beat Grand Canyon.

Grand Canyon scored four times in the sixth to take a 8-5 lead, but the Panthers got one run in the seventh and another in the eighth to cut the deficit to 8-7.

Buster Nietzke had three hits and scored two runs for Chapman (22-24). Chris Briones added three hits, including a homer.

In Golden State Athletic Conference baseball:

Southern California College 1-5, Christ College Irvine 3-4--Ted Wieczorek had the game-winning RBI single in the bottom of the seventh in the second game for host Southern California College (27-21, 10-8).

Barrett Bernard had a three-run double in the fourth of the second game for Christ College Irvine (16-29-2 5-13).

In Big West Conference softball:

Cal State Fullerton 1-9, New Mexico State 0-3--Denise DeWalt had three hits, including a home run and a double, in the second game for Cal State Fullerton (30-16, 19-5). DeWalt had four hits and four RBIs for the day.

Marci White added four hits and Rose Garces three for the Titans.

Titan pitcher Tiffany Boyd picked up the victory in both games, improving to 15-9.

In the California Collegiate Athletic Assn. softball:

Chapman 5-6, UC Riverside 0-3--Wendy Clemens had an RBI in the eleventh inning of the second game to lead Chapman (21-21, 6-11). Viki Vechinski won both games for Chapman.

At the UC San Diego Open:

UC Irvine women win 400 relay--The team of Jamie Karrer, Pam Kurtela, Andrea Dean and Lana Banks won the 400-meter relay in a time of 47.18. Kurtela, a graduate of Los Alamitos High School, also finished second in the 200 (24.87) and the 100 (11.8).
